In the pantheon of handheld racing games, few titles command the same level of respect as Need for Speed Most Wanted on the PlayStation Vita. Released in 2012 by Criterion Games, this wasn't a watered-down mobile port; it was a genuine, open-world, console-quality experience squeezed into Sony’s underrated handheld. For the PlayStation Vita homebrew community, is the gold standard for game archiving and backup management. Developed as a kernel plugin, NoNpDrm bypasses the console's digital rights management (DRM) by generating a clean, official-behaving fake license for your digital backups.
